Already had to release another update today. (march 4th) When erasing any saved game, the ERASE? text isn't fully removed, this was because I've added an extra letter to the routine. Originally it was "SURE?" now it's "ERASE?" I had the vram routine correct when selecting NO. But when selecting YES, the first letter E would remain on the screen. So this has now been taken care of. Also I have spruced up, and did some maintenance to the main page. |
